Chapter 7 Bankruptcy
To get out of debt quickly, Chapter 7 is the best option.
The process is simple, your non-exempt assets (those prone to liquidation) will be managed by a court-appointed bankruptcy trustee. The trustee will then sell them. The proceeds will be used to pay your creditors.
For some this option is often inconvenient. But to get out of debt quickly, or if you have no other option, this can be very helpful.
Of course, you won’t lose everything you own. You will have exempt assets that will not be affected by the process in any way.

Chapter 13 Bankruptcy
Chapter 13 provides a different option. In this case, you will be able to keep your assets initially. In the meantime, you will need to restructure your finances and, together with the court, develop a payment plan that will serve as a systematic way to pay off your debts.
The most complicated part of this process is qualifying. You must demonstrate some financial stability to do so (that’s why this type of bankruptcy is known as “wage earners’ bankruptcy”). The main beneficiaries of this process are small business owners and individuals with a steady income.
As long as you stick to the payment plan, you won’t have anything to worry about.

Chapter 11 Bankruptcy
Chapter 11 is for large companies and corporations, what Chapter 13 is for individuals and small businesses. A solution through financial restructuring.
In this Chapter, the company can keep its assets. You can even continue to run your business during the process. In the meantime, you will pay your debts through a reorganization plan. As in the previous case, not complying with the plan means putting your business assets at risk.
